Digital Signature
- Digital Signatures: Your Crypto Security Key
Introduction
Welcome to the world of cryptocurrency! You've likely heard about secure transactions and protecting your digital assets. A cornerstone of this security is the **digital signature**. Think of it as a unique, unforgeable fingerprint for your crypto transactions. This guide will break down what digital signatures are, how they work, and why they're crucial for anyone involved in trading cryptocurrency. We will focus on practical understanding – no complicated math required!
What is a Digital Signature?
In the physical world, you sign documents with a pen to prove they came from you. A digital signature does the same thing, but for digital information. It’s a mathematical scheme that demonstrates the authenticity of a digital message or document. In the context of cryptocurrency, this “message” is a transaction.
Essentially, a digital signature proves two things:
- **Authenticity:** The transaction genuinely came from the owner of the cryptocurrency wallet.
- **Integrity:** The transaction hasn’t been altered in any way after it was signed.
Without digital signatures, anyone could potentially forge transactions or tamper with existing ones, making cryptocurrency unusable.
How Does it Work? (Simplified)
The process relies on something called **public-key cryptography**, also known as asymmetric cryptography. This involves a pair of keys:
- **Private Key:** This is a secret key known *only* to you. Think of it as your actual signature. *Never* share your private key with anyone! Losing it is like losing access to your funds.
- **Public Key:** This key is derived from your private key and can be shared freely. Think of it as your address. People use your public key to send you crypto.
Here's how it works in a transaction:
1. You initiate a transaction, for example, sending 1 Bitcoin to a friend. 2. Your crypto wallet uses your *private key* to create a digital signature for that transaction. 3. The transaction, *along with* your digital signature, is broadcast to the blockchain network. 4. Nodes on the network use your *public key* to verify the signature. If the signature is valid, it confirms that you authorized the transaction and that it hasn’t been tampered with.
It's important to note that the public key can verify the signature, but it *cannot* create one. Only your private key can do that.
Digital Signatures vs. Traditional Signatures
Let's compare digital and traditional signatures:
Feature | Traditional Signature | Digital Signature |
---|---|---|
**Medium** | Physical (pen & paper) | Digital (mathematical algorithm) |
**Security** | Can be forged, altered | Extremely difficult to forge, tamper-proof |
**Verification** | Requires expert analysis | Easily verified by anyone with the public key |
**Portability** | Requires physical document | Can be applied to digital data anywhere |
Practical Implications for Traders
Understanding digital signatures is vital for several reasons:
- **Wallet Security:** Your private key is the key to your funds. Protect it at all costs! Use strong passwords, enable two-factor authentication (2FA), and consider a hardware wallet for added security.
- **Transaction Verification:** When you check a transaction on a blockchain explorer, you're essentially seeing the digital signature being verified.
- **Smart Contracts:** Smart contracts rely heavily on digital signatures to ensure that agreements are executed only by authorized parties.
- **Preventing Double-Spending:** Digital signatures prevent you from spending the same cryptocurrency twice.
Types of Digital Signature Schemes
There are several different algorithms used to create digital signatures. Two common ones include:
- **ECDSA (Elliptic Curve Digital Signature Algorithm):** This is the most widely used scheme, particularly in Bitcoin and Ethereum.
- **Schnorr Signatures:** Gaining popularity for their efficiency and potential privacy benefits.
You don’t need to know the specifics of each algorithm, but it's good to be aware that different schemes exist.
Risks and Best Practices
- **Private Key Compromise:** The biggest risk is someone gaining access to your private key. This allows them to steal your funds. Store your private key securely!
- **Phishing Attacks:** Be wary of phishing attempts that try to trick you into revealing your private key. Never enter your private key on a website you don't trust.
- **Wallet Security:** Use reputable wallets and keep your wallet software updated.
- **Hardware Wallets:** Consider using a hardware wallet – a physical device that stores your private key offline, making it much more secure.
Where to Learn More
Here are some links to further your understanding:
- Cryptocurrency Wallets
- Blockchain Technology
- Public Key Cryptography
- Two-Factor Authentication
- Smart Contracts
- Bitcoin
- Ethereum
- Blockchain Explorer
- Trading Volume Analysis
- Technical Analysis
- Swing Trading
- Day Trading
- Long-Term Investing
- Risk Management
- Register now
- Start trading
- Join BingX
- Open account
- BitMEX
Digital Signature Schemes Comparison
Feature | ECDSA | Schnorr Signatures |
---|---|---|
**Complexity** | More complex | Simpler |
**Efficiency** | Less efficient | More efficient |
**Privacy** | Lower privacy | Potentially higher privacy (with some implementations) |
**Adoption** | Widely adopted (Bitcoin, Ethereum) | Increasing adoption |
Conclusion
Digital signatures are a fundamental component of cryptocurrency security. While the underlying math can be complex, understanding the basic principles is crucial for anyone participating in the crypto space. By prioritizing the security of your private key and staying informed about best practices, you can protect your digital assets and confidently navigate the world of cryptocurrency.
Recommended Crypto Exchanges
Exchange | Features | Sign Up |
---|---|---|
Binance | Largest exchange, 500+ coins | Sign Up - Register Now - CashBack 10% SPOT and Futures |
BingX Futures | Copy trading | Join BingX - A lot of bonuses for registration on this exchange |
Start Trading Now
- Register on Binance (Recommended for beginners)
- Try Bybit (For futures trading)
Learn More
Join our Telegram community: @Crypto_futurestrading
⚠️ *Disclaimer: Cryptocurrency trading involves risk. Only invest what you can afford to lose.* ⚠️